MONGIL: STAR DIVE is a fast-paced action RPG built around three main systems:
3-hero party combat
Mid-battle hero switching
Monster collecting and Monsterling setup
You fight using a party of three heroes and swap between them during combat instead of staying on one character the whole time. That swapping matters early, because combat is designed around tag battles and chaining actions between characters.
Outside combat, the game leans on exploration in Belana, a semi-open world with multiple regions and continents. While moving through those areas, you’ll also find monsters to collect and capture for your Codex and for stronger loadout options.
Your first goal is simple: finish the opening content and learn the core combat controls instead of rushing menus.
During the tutorial and early fights, pay attention to these basics:
movement and camera control
dodge and defensive actions
skill usage
swapping between heroes mid-fight
The biggest combat habit to build early is using your full 3-hero party. Don’t treat the game like a one-character action RPG. MONGIL: STAR DIVE rewards quick swaps, so get used to rotating characters during fights instead of overcommitting to one hero.
If you’re wondering what to do first, the answer is straightforward: push the main story.
Main story progression should be your top priority early on. It’s the clearest path forward when you’re new, and it keeps your account moving instead of getting stuck farming side content too soon.

Monster collecting is not just side content here.
Monsterlings can boost stats, unlock skills, and help shape a loadout that fits your playstyle. That makes them important even in the first stretch of the game, not something to ignore until later.
While exploring, capture as many monsters as you can. Early capture helps in two ways:
it fills out your Monster Codex
it gives you access to stronger options faster
If you skip monster capture early, you slow down one of the game’s most useful growth systems.
Early stamina is better spent with a narrow focus than spread across everything.
The best early-value priority is Character EXP farming. If you burn stamina across too many different activities right away, your account growth slows down and your core team takes longer to come online.

Maybe, but only if you care about starting with a stronger roster.
The Recruit system unlocks very early, so rerolling is worth considering if you want a better opening setup. If you just want to play and make progress, you do not need to stop everything to reroll immediately.

A practical way to handle it:
play until Recruit unlocks
see what your opening pulls look like
reroll only if you’re specifically aiming for a stronger start
For most new players, pushing forward is the better move unless you already know you want to min-max your opening.
